Output 21e8c61752bf3066a280956b675e259967cd3e0c75a2d3f19c2a5c15e484df6e:2

value
1401940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86490b0595e564bd0e816ab48360baec540e92cd OP_EQUALVERIFY OP_CHECKSIG
address
1DF33ptTAzPzMk4keDdRTtfNLq5dB8pEjp
transaction
21e8c61752bf3066a280956b675e259967cd3e0c75a2d3f19c2a5c15e484df6e
spent
true